Is Miami or Zurich cheaper?
Miami is generally cheaper. COL+Rent: Miami 60.5 vs Zurich 93.4 (NYC=100).
What is $5,000/mo in Miami worth in Zurich?
$5,000/mo of purchasing power in Miami equals ~$7,719/mo in Zurich using COL adjustment.
